About 9 Claydon Close
9 Claydon Close is a two-bedroom detached house in Luton (LU3 2EB). It has a recorded floor area of 66 m² (around 710 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1967-1975 and council tax band D. Other recorded features include a conservatory. The latest certificate (September 2020) shows a C (score 69), just inside the C band.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 88).
5 planning records sit against the property, 5 approved, 0 refused. Past consents include tree works, an extension and a conservatory,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. At 66 m² it's 29%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(93 m² median across 6 EPCs). Its energy rating outperforms most of the postcode (better than 83% of similar EPCs). Across 1997–2020, sale prices on this property compounded at 6% per year.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£570/sq ft) was about 150.7%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Last sale on file: £405,000 in December 2020.
